Job Description

Join Bank of America as a Senior Data Analyst responsible for ensuring operational data is fit for purpose, defining controls, and monitoring processes in adherence to enterprise data management standards.

Responsibilities

  • Change Management – Validates data and signs off on reports within test environments to confirm application accuracy, functionality, and EDM Standards are met
  • Manage relationships with diverse data partners and technology teams to support initiative work that demand aggressive timeline
  • Collaborate with PMO Leads to provide updates on project timelines, deliverables, and obstacles/challenges
  • Work primarily on the Corporate Investments Data Warehouse (CIDW) encompassing a vast number of treasury products
  • Ensures data is accurate, complete, and fit for performing data analyses through various testing procedures and data controls
  • Develops and executes Enterprise Data Management policies and standards, works across teams to ensure adherence
  • Manages data-related incidents and identifies, resolves, or escalates issues as needed
  • Partners with Business and Technology functions to drive the development of business and functional requirements documents
  • Assume ownership of current CFO Data Management controls across multiple Treasury products
  • Drives and participates in design, development, and implementation of future Treasury data controls
  • Liaise between Treasury lines of business and Technology team and other Data Management analysts to communicate control status and escalate issues
  • Data Control Governance - Ensuring process controls, data validation activities, and measurement processes remain timely and relevant
  • Create and maintain required documentation and evidence to ensure adherence to EDM Standards and RDA requirements
  • Operational Excellence – Improving CFO Data Management functions for production, data governance, data change, and regulatory/audit activities

Qualifications

  • Bachelor's degree and/or 5 years of equivalent work experience
  • Advanced knowledge of Microsoft software including advanced excel functions and SQL skills
  • Hands-on experience querying and analyzing large sets of data using SQL (data warehouse is Oracle)
  • Ability to work in a fast-paced environment and balance multiple priorities simultaneously
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ving capabilities
  • Very strong communication skills with teammates and leadership within CFO Data Management (CFO DM)
  • Ability to work independently and take the lead on addressing issues
  • Familiarity with ETL tools (Informatica)
